| Subject: CVE-2023-52846: hsr: Prevent use after free in prp_create_tagged_frame() |
| |
| Description |
| =========== |
| |
| In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ved: |
| |
| hsr: Prevent use after free in prp_create_tagged_frame() |
| |
| The prp_fill_rct() function can fail. In that situation, it frees the |
| skb and returns NULL. Meanwhile on the success path, it returns the |
| original skb. So it's straight forward to fix bug by using the returned |
| value. |
| |
| The Linux kernel CVE team has assigned CVE-2023-52846 to this issue. |

| Affected and fixed versions |
| =========================== |
| |
| Issue introduced in 5.9 with commit 451d8123f89791bb628277c0bdb4cae34a3563e6 and fixed in 5.10.201 with commit ddf4e04e946aaa6c458b8b6829617cc44af2bffd |
| Issue introduced in 5.9 with commit 451d8123f89791bb628277c0bdb4cae34a3563e6 and fixed in 5.15.139 with commit a1a485e45d24b1cd8fe834fd6f1b06e2903827da |
| Issue introduced in 5.9 with commit 451d8123f89791bb628277c0bdb4cae34a3563e6 and fixed in 6.1.63 with commit 6086258bd5ea7b5c706ff62da42b8e271b2401db |
| Issue introduced in 5.9 with commit 451d8123f89791bb628277c0bdb4cae34a3563e6 and fixed in 6.5.12 with commit 1787b9f0729d318d67cf7c5a95f0c3dba9a7cc18 |
| Issue introduced in 5.9 with commit 451d8123f89791bb628277c0bdb4cae34a3563e6 and fixed in 6.6.2 with commit d103fb6726904e353b4773188ee3d3acb4078363 |
| Issue introduced in 5.9 with commit 451d8123f89791bb628277c0bdb4cae34a3563e6 and fixed in 6.7 with commit 876f8ab52363f649bcc74072157dfd7adfbabc0d |

| Affected files |
| ============== |
| |
| The file(s) affected by this issue are: |
| net/hsr/hsr_forward.c |
